August Blanco
- Actor
August Blanco was born and raised in Brooklyn, NY. His father is documentary filmmaker Eddie Rosenstein, his mother Randi Blanco is a pediatric physical therapist. August attended LaGuardia High School for the Performing Arts, majoring in voice. At LaGuardia, he performed leading roles in their annual All-School musical three years in a row, including playing Captain Georg von Trapp in both casts of THE SOUND OF MUSIC as a senior. He was also a top male baritone in the school's senior choir and heavily involved in the school's annual variety "Rising Stars" shows. In 2019, he was a National YoungArts winner in theater.
August's professional acting career began at age 16, guest starring in USA network's THE PURGE, and performing in the feature film THE LAST FULL MEASURE. He played Victor Borin, a recurring character in Netflix's GRAND ARMY before attending Northwestern University as a theater major. While in college, August performed in numerous shows including LEGALLY BLOND (Warner); MERRILY WE ROLL ALONG (Franklin Shepard) and RED SPEEDO (Coach).
August has since performed the title role in PERICLES, PRINCE OF TYRE at the Prague Shakespeare Company; co-starred alongside Lily Rabe, Ed Harris and Vanessa Hudgens in the feature film, DOWNTOWN OWL, which premiered at The Tribeca Film Festival in 2023; and in 2024, August had a "New York actor rite-of-passage", co-starring in the season premiere of LAW AND ORDER, SVU.
August Blanco is also a pop/soul singer and performs in clubs in both New York and LA.
